Sercomm’s CableLabs-verified DOCSIS 4.0 modem prepares Charter for multi-gig transition
Sercomm's DOCSIS 4.0 modem, developed for Charter Communications, has received CableLabs VFI status, allowing it to operate on existing DOCSIS 3.1 networks. This development enables cable operators to deploy advanced modems and leverage expanded channel capacity for higher speeds, even before full DOCSIS 4.0 network upgrades. The article highlights the trend of D4.0 modems being compatible with D3.1 infrastructure, driven by vendors like Sercomm, Gemtek, Hitron, and Ubee.
Key Takeaways
- The Broadcom-powered Sercomm modem achieves VFI status, joining a certified hardware group including Gemtek, Hitron, and Ubee Interactive.
- New DOCSIS 4.0 CPE supports up to seven downstream OFDM channels, offering a path toward 10 Gbps speeds on existing 1.2GHz or newer 1.8GHz plants.
- Charter’s multi-phase strategy targets a 100% network upgrade, with 35% of the footprint slated for full DOCSIS 4.0 and 65% for enhanced DOCSIS 3.1.
- Dell'Oro Group reports DOCSIS 4.0 modems currently comprise 10% of total North American shipments, with projections to reach 10% globally by year-end 2026.
Why It Matters
The certification of backward-compatible DOCSIS 4.0 hardware allows cable operators to seed their footprints with next-generation modems without waiting for costly plant upgrades. This provides an immediate competitive response to fiber-to-the-home and fixed wireless access by enabling multi-gigabit downstream tiers on legacy infrastructure. For the broader ecosystem, it signals a vendor shift toward "universal" devices that support both Full Duplex and Extended Spectrum architectures. Watch for Charter's anticipated merger with Cox Communications to potentially accelerate 1.8GHz upgrades across the combined footprint in late 2026.
Additional Context
The cable industry is entering a critical transition period as operators look to match fiber's symmetrical speeds while managing capital expenditures. Per Fierce Network (January 2026), 2026 is projected to be a turning point for large-scale cable upgrades to distributed access architecture (DAA) and DOCSIS 4.0 reaching full momentum. While Comcast has already deployed DOCSIS 4.0 to millions of homes across more than ten markets, Charter and Cox have pursued more gradual timelines, partly due to equipment certification delays and a primary focus on "high-split" upgrades to boost initial upload capacity. Technological competition at the silicon level remains fierce between Broadcom and MaxLinear. Broadcom’s "unified" chipset, used in the Sercomm and Ubee gateways, supports both Full Duplex (FDX) and Extended Spectrum DOCSIS (ESD) flavors, providing operators with deployment flexibility. Conversely, per Light Reading (June 2026), MaxLinear’s Puma 8 chipset remains focused on the ESD standard favored by Charter and Mediacom. This silicon-level diversity is essential for the market as operators like Mediacom begin smaller commercial rollouts in select territories such as Illinois. Financial analysts are closely monitoring these upgrade costs, which Charter aims to keep at approximately $100 per passing. Dell’Oro Group data from March 2026 suggests that while infrastructure spending dipped in late 2025 as operators managed inventory, investment is rebounding significantly in 2026. This spending shift toward CPE and virtualized cable modem termination systems (vCMTS) highlights a industry-wide pivot toward software-defined networking and AI-driven monitoring to improve reliability alongside raw speed.
